In short: You will further develop the open-source product LinkeXtractor with new pipelines, API adjustments, unit tests, and documentation, so that legal documents in the Kwest knowledge base are automatically recognized, linked, and made searchable. Assignment description: Further development of the open-source product 'LinkeXtractor' () to enable its deployment within the Kwest knowledge base (). To this end, two new pipelines will need to be developed: a pipeline for recognizing and linking internal references in the text of the consolidated law, and a pipeline for recognizing references and linking them in the explanatory memoranda. The latter pipeline will utilize existing routines for recognizing parliamentary documents, legislation, and judicial rulings, but must also be capable of recognizing references to both the new and the old legal code. Additionally, some work on the API is expected to ensure interoperability with Kwest. Unit tests and documentation will also need to be delivered. Given the dynamics of the Kwest project and the general use of the LinkeXtractor, other activities related to the LinkeXtractor may also fall under the scope of the assignment. Background On April 1, 2029, a new Code of Criminal Procedure is set to replace the current code. This is a very extensive legislative process. Due to the far-reaching nature of the changes, all parties in the chain (such as the Police, the Public Prosecution Service, the Judiciary, and the legal profession) must be able to prepare now. The code must therefore be published well in advance in a consolidated version, together with the explanatory memoranda and other documents (such as a large number of Orders in Council and ministerial regulations). To support this preparation, a knowledge base has been developed by Logius|KOOP: Kwest (Knowledge Base for the New Code of Criminal Procedure). Kwest contains, among other things, the consolidated version of the new law and the (very extensive) explanatory memoranda, a glossary, transposition tables, and a document library. In June 2026, Kwest went live as an MVP (Minimum Viable Product). The Client has a number of wishes for further development. An important wish is to provide both the law and the explanatory memoranda with an explanation by means of standardized hyperlinks to laws and articles of law, judicial decisions, parliamentary history, and European regulations. These links must also be usable for reverse queries (such as: “Give me all documents that refer to this article of law”). Since Logius|KOOP previously developed LinkeXtractor for recognition and standardized computer readability, and a fully revised version of this was recently delivered, developing the desired functionality within LinkeXtractor is opportune.
Performance condition regarding employment relationship
The nature and organizational embedding of this assignment mean that not every contract form is suitable; therefore, this assignment is assumed to be performed via secondment.
OverheidZZP does not exclude any specific contract form or category of contractors in advance. However, it is required that every assignment can be performed in a manner consistent with applicable laws and regulations, including the rules regarding the classification of employment relationships and the DBA Act.
The suitability of an assignment for a particular contract form is assessed based on the intended actual performance of the work and not solely on the basis of the chosen legal structure. Consequently, it may occur that an assignment, given the nature, structure, or organizational embedding of the work, is not suitable for all contract forms.
Upon request, bidders must demonstrate how they will perform the assignment and how they comply with applicable laws and regulations. If it is not sufficiently demonstrated that the assignment can be lawfully performed within the proposed structure, a bid may be disregarded.
